Requesting Materials
Requesting materials that either are currently checked out or belong to another library is easy. Simply ask a reference librarian in person or by calling the library, fill out a request card, or place a request online. Directions for placing a request
online: Then search the catalog to find the item that you would like to request. Click on the blue "Request" button at the top of the screen. The system will then remember your library card number and PIN when you place more requests. You will need to designate a pick up location for each request.
